Digital video was first introduced commercially in 1986 with the Sony D1 format, which recorded an uncompressed standard definition component video signal in digital form instead of the high-band analog forms that had been commonplace until then. Source: Internet
Digital video is also used for Internet distribution of media, including streaming video and peer-to-peer movie distribution. Source: Internet
